About 2145 W Point Rd SE
Discover your dream retreat in this stunning colonial home nestled on 47.9 sprawling acres in Fairfield Union schools with 50x80 pole barn, addl outbuilding with new siding/roof and pool. This property offers an ideal blend of comfort, functionality, and outdoor adventure. Featuring over 3500sq ft, 4 beds and 2 baths, a versatile bonus room and a first floor office. Relax on the front porch where you can enjoy serene views of 1 of 2 tranquil ponds on the property. This property also presents incredible opportunities as short-term rental/income-producing, close to Hocking Hills, ample acreage suitable for hay, crops, pastures, livestock. Operating under multipurpose use. Updates galore! New roof 2024, kitchen and bath remodel 2022/2024, new flooring/trim/paint thru-out and much more!

Living in Lancaster, OH
Transportation in Lancaster includes a variety of options for residents. Public transit services are available, with bus routes connecting key areas of the city. While specific schedules vary, the frequency of these services is designed to accommodate the needs of commuters and local travelers. The city also supports ride-sharing options, enhancing mobility for those without private vehicles. Lancaster boasts a network of roads and highways that facilitate travel to nearby cities and attractions, with ongoing efforts to improve transport efficiency and accessibility for all residents.
Residents of Lancaster have access to a solid educational system, with multiple public schools serving different age groups and a few private institutions, some of which may have religious affiliations. The city is served by a network of healthcare facilities, including a major hospital that provides a range of services from primary care to specialized treatments. The public library system supports lifelong learning and community engagement. Retail and dining options reflect the local culture, offering both familiar and unique experiences.
Lancaster is celebrated for its small-town charm and rich historical heritage. The community prides itself on a strong sense of togetherness, often showcased during local events and festivals that highlight the city's cultural identity. Residents enjoy a blend of traditional values and a welcoming atmosphere that defines the city's character.
The housing landscape in Lancaster, Ohio, is characterized by a mix of architectural styles, with single-family homes being the most prevalent. These homes reflect a range of designs from classic mid-century to more contemporary structures. The market also includes a selection of apartments and townhouses, accommodating various preferences and lifestyles. The area has seen a steady growth in homeownership, with a significant portion of residents owning their homes, while the rest are engaged in the rental market.
